π Introduction
Pragmatic Software Testing by Rex Black is exactly what the title promises: a practical, experience-based manual for testers who want to be not only effective, but efficient, respected, and professionally grounded.
This book distills decades of testing expertise into real-world lessons, tools, and strategies β blending theory with day-to-day QA decisions.
Whether you’re a junior tester, a test lead, or prepping for ISTQB certification, this book will help you work smarter, not just harder.
π What Youβll Learn
- How to define and measure testing effectiveness and efficiency
- Techniques for designing, prioritizing, and executing test cases
- How to integrate testing into Agile, Waterfall, or hybrid lifecycles
- Communication tips for working with stakeholders, developers, and customers
- Case studies and exercises to apply testing knowledge in real situations

π‘ My Top 3 Takeaways
- Professionalism in testing means choosing your battles β with data.
- You donβt need exhaustive tests β you need the right tests at the right time.
- Communication is part of your test strategy β if nobody understands your findings, youβre not done.
